      To the kind attention of Kurento experts,
      we are currently working on our project using Kurento technology, but
      unfortunately we have encountered some issues and we would like to have
      your support.

      1) We need to record our video streams, but it seems that this kind of
      feature is not supported for h.264 videos, but only for VP8 format ones. We
      can save the file of the video with the recorder endpoint, but it's empty.
      Will this feature be available for h.264 videos?

      2) We've noticed that the ImageOverlayFilter has been implemented recently
      in KMS, we would use this feature but it seems that there is not a
      documentation about this filter nor a tutorial, hence we're not able to
      integrate it in our project yet.

      3) A month ago, we have requested support about video transcoding quality,
      we had been told the issue would have been fixed in one month by exposing
      the capability of selecting the video quality from the API. Is this feature
      ready?

      4) We will need to stream more than one video in the same interval of time.
      In this situation, how the KMS would handle the load? Will it be necessary
      a cluster of KMS servers?

      Thank you very much.

        Hi,
        Thank you vey much for your patience. These are the answers for your questions

        1) Given that Kurento works with live videos, we cannot support H.264 recording because the standard container (MP4) is not compatible with live formats. This means that you can only record in WebM container (VP8 codec) and, once the clip has been recorded, you can post process for converting to MP4 using ffmpeg or any other equivalent tool.

        2) ImageOverlayFilter is only available on Kurento Media Server v 6.0. KMS v 6.0 shall be released soon. In the mid-time you can install it from Kurento public ppa repository. Please, follow instructions in this link for installing KMS v 6.0

        http://www.kurento.org/docs/current/mastering/kurento_development.html

        Look for the section entitled "Kurento Media Server" and remember that the package you need to install is "kurento-media-server-6.0"

        Once you have installed KMS v6.0, you can use the ImageOverlayFilter. Please, see in the following URL for an example on how to use it.
        https://github.com/lulop-k/kurento-imageoverlay

        3) This feature has been made available in KMS v6.0, you can access it again installing KMS v6.0. However, KMS v6.0 selects transcoding quality automatically when working with WebRTC. In other words: if your pipeline is sending streams using WebRtcEndpoint the transcoding quality will be automatically selected basing on WebRtcEndpoint feedback (sent from the browser). Otherwise, if your pipeline is not sending to a WebRtcEndpoint, you can select the transcoding quality using the methdo "setOutputBitrate". You can see how to use this method in the example specified above:
        https://github.com/lulop-k/kurento-imageoverlay

        4) KMS scalability depends on the number of legs (flows being exchanged), on their quality and on the processing you require (e.g. transcoding and recording increase CPU requirements). If you run out of resources using a single KMS instance, you'll need to instantiate additional KMSs. However, we don't provide any capabilities for clustering KMS. It's the application you develop which needs to provide the appropriate logic for managing different KMS instances in the way you want.

        Best regards.
